Harold Kaye
Harold Swift Kaye DSO MC (9 May 1882 – 6 November 1953) was an English first-class cricketer, who played eighteen matches for Yorkshire County Cricket Club in 1907 and 1908. He also appeared for in one first-class game for the Marylebone Cricket Club (MCC) in 1908, and two for H. D. G. Leveson Gower's XI in 1909 and 1910. He reappeared for the MCC in a non first-class game in 1922. Kaye died in November 1953 in St John's, Wakefield, Yorkshire. His son, Michael Kaye, played seventeen matches for Cambridge University in 1937 and 1938.
